Abstract

本实用新型公开了一种恒阻锚杆托盘,包括壳体、活塞体以及护帮圆盘,所述护帮圆盘套装在壳体上并焊接固定,所述活塞体紧贴壳体内壁安装并与壳体形成一个封闭的空腔,所述空腔一侧位于壳体外壁上安装有限压单向阀,所述活塞体的中部开有中轴孔,锚杆的一端穿过活塞体的中轴孔固定于巷道壁上,另一端紧贴套在锚杆上的锚杆螺母。本恒阻锚杆托盘采用液压装置,通过往活塞体与壳体形成的空腔内注入乳化油,以更好地吸收并释放巷道围岩大变形所产生的弹性能,从而保证锚杆托盘不被坏,使之能够继续为锚杆提供恒定的托锚力,使锚杆在围岩大变形条件下仍然具有良好的支护作用。

The utility model discloses a constant-resistance anchor rod tray, which comprises a shell, a piston body and a side protection disc, the side protection disc is set on the case and fixed by welding, and the piston body is installed close to the inner wall of the case And form a closed cavity with the housing, one side of the cavity is located on the outer wall of the housing to install a pressure-limiting check valve, the middle part of the piston body has a central axis hole, and one end of the anchor rod passes through the piston body. The central axis hole is fixed on the roadway wall, and the other end is close to the anchor nut which is sleeved on the anchor rod. The constant resistance bolt tray adopts a hydraulic device, and injects emulsified oil into the cavity formed by the piston body and the shell to better absorb and release the elastic energy produced by the large deformation of the surrounding rock of the roadway, so as to ensure that the bolt tray does not It is broken so that it can continue to provide a constant anchor force for the bolt, so that the bolt still has a good supporting effect under the condition of large deformation of the surrounding rock.

背景技术 Background technique

锚杆支护作为一种主动支护方式,其支护效果好,支护成本低,能够有效提高巷道稳定性,有利于巷道维护,已经成为我国煤矿巷道的主要支护形式。目前,锚杆支护的主要理论有:悬吊理论、组合拱理论、组合梁理论以及水平应力理论。根据锚杆支护的理论可对锚杆参数进行设计、优化。然而由于我国锚杆加工工艺方法落后以及我国地质状况复杂,锚杆的使用寿命较短,而且锚杆的支护强度往往达不到要求。 As an active support method, bolt support has good support effect, low support cost, can effectively improve the stability of roadway, and is beneficial to roadway maintenance. It has become the main support form of coal mine roadway in my country. At present, the main theories of bolt support are: suspension theory, composite arch theory, composite beam theory and horizontal stress theory. According to the theory of bolt support, the bolt parameters can be designed and optimized. However, due to the backward processing technology of anchor bolts in our country and the complex geological conditions in our country, the service life of anchor bolts is short, and the support strength of anchor bolts often does not meet the requirements.

我国对锚杆的支护效果及支护机理进行了广泛、深入的研究。研究表明,锚杆托盘对锚杆的支护效果有着重要的影响。锚杆托盘是产生锚固力必不可少的构件。锚杆托盘通过挤压巷道围岩提供托锚力,使巷道围岩处于三向受力状态,能够明显改善巷道围岩受力状态,尤其是托锚力在锚杆施加预紧力后立即发挥作用,约束围岩变形。巷道围岩变形过程中其表面岩石的变形会对紧固在巷道围岩表面上的锚杆托盘形成挤压,使锚杆托盘变形、破坏,从而使锚杆托盘丧失对巷道围岩的托锚力,致使锚杆支护强度降低甚至使锚杆支护失效。在现有的锚杆支护技术研究中,往往更注重对锚杆杆体的研究,而对锚杆托盘的技术研究则非常之少。在工程现场中,由锚杆托盘损坏而造成的锚杆失效约占锚杆失效总数的21%。因此,十分有必要加强对锚杆托盘的研究。 Our country has carried out extensive and in-depth research on the support effect and support mechanism of bolts. The research shows that the anchor tray has an important influence on the support effect of the anchor. The anchor tray is an indispensable component for generating anchoring force. The anchor tray provides the supporting anchor force by squeezing the surrounding rock of the roadway, so that the surrounding rock of the roadway is in a three-dimensional stress state, which can significantly improve the stress state of the surrounding rock of the roadway, especially the supporting anchor force is exerted immediately after the preload is applied to the bolt. function to restrict the deformation of the surrounding rock. During the deformation process of the surrounding rock of the roadway, the deformation of the surface rock will squeeze the anchor tray fastened on the surface of the surrounding rock of the roadway, causing the anchor tray to be deformed and destroyed, so that the anchor tray loses its support to the surrounding rock of the roadway The force will reduce the strength of the bolt support and even make the bolt support invalid. In the existing research on bolt support technology, more attention is often paid to the research on the bolt body, while the technical research on the bolt tray is very little. In the engineering site, the failure of the anchor caused by the damage of the anchor tray accounts for about 21% of the total failure of the anchor. Therefore, it is very necessary to strengthen the research on the anchor tray.

具体实施方式 Detailed ways

下面结合附图和实施例对本实用新型作进一步的说明。 Below in conjunction with accompanying drawing and embodiment the utility model is described further.

如图1、图2所示,本实施例包括壳体1、活塞体2、限压单向阀3、空腔4、锚杆6、锚杆螺母7以及护帮圆盘8。 As shown in FIG. 1 and FIG. 2 , this embodiment includes a housing 1 , a piston body 2 , a pressure-limiting one-way valve 3 , a cavity 4 , an anchor rod 6 , an anchor rod nut 7 and an apron disc 8 .

所述壳体1呈圆柱状,所述护帮圆盘8呈环形,护帮圆盘8的内径与壳体1的外径相匹配,护帮圆盘8套装在壳体1上并焊接固定;所述活塞体2紧贴壳体1内壁安装并与壳体1形成一个封闭的空腔4,所述活塞体2的外径比壳体1的内径略大,保证空腔4的密封性,并为能使壳体1与活塞体2之间产生摩擦阻力以增大恒阻锚杆托盘所能提供的支护阻力;所述空腔4一侧位于壳体1外壁上安装有限压单向阀3,通过限压单向阀3可以往空腔4内注入乳化油,乳化油在不断的注入空腔4后会对空腔4内壁形成一定压力;所述活塞体2的中部开有中轴孔,锚杆6的一端穿过活塞体2的中轴孔固定于巷道壁上,另一端紧贴套在锚杆6上的锚杆螺母7。 The housing 1 is cylindrical, the side protection disc 8 is annular, the inner diameter of the side protection disc 8 matches the outer diameter of the case 1, the side protection disc 8 is set on the case 1 and fixed by welding ; The piston body 2 is installed close to the inner wall of the housing 1 and forms a closed cavity 4 with the housing 1. The outer diameter of the piston body 2 is slightly larger than the inner diameter of the housing 1 to ensure the tightness of the cavity 4 , and in order to generate frictional resistance between the housing 1 and the piston body 2 to increase the support resistance provided by the constant resistance anchor tray; To the valve 3, the emulsified oil can be injected into the cavity 4 through the pressure-limiting one-way valve 3, and the emulsified oil will form a certain pressure on the inner wall of the cavity 4 after it is continuously injected into the cavity 4; the middle part of the piston body 2 has a In the central axis hole, one end of the anchor rod 6 passes through the central axis hole of the piston body 2 and is fixed on the roadway wall, and the other end is close to the anchor rod nut 7 which is sleeved on the anchor rod 6 .

本实用新型的工作原理如下:施工前,采用煤电钻,在巷道围岩壁上先打出托盘钻孔5,托盘钻孔5的孔径与壳体1的外径相匹配,在托盘钻孔5底部进行锚杆钻孔施工,锚杆6前部穿过活塞体2的中轴孔固定于巷道壁上,在锚杆6杆体尾部拧紧锚杆螺母7,恒阻锚杆托盘一面顶住托盘钻孔5孔壁上,一面紧贴套在锚杆6上的锚杆螺母7,如图1所示;拧紧锚杆螺母7后,护帮圆盘8能够对恒阻锚杆托盘周围岩石起到良好的支撑作用,防止围岩的整体垮落;如图3所示,随着巷道围岩应力的增大,锚杆6轴向拉力增大,带动锚杆螺母7向围岩内部运动,对恒阻锚杆托盘形成挤压,推动活塞体2向前运动,随着活塞体2向前运动,空腔4内乳化油被挤压,在空腔4内形成强液压,当空腔4内乳化油液压超过壳体1外壁上限压单向阀3的限定数值,空腔4内的乳化油向外排出一定体积,直至空腔4内的液压降至限压单向阀3的限定压力值以下。 The working principle of the utility model is as follows: before the construction, the coal electric drill is used to drill the tray drilling 5 on the surrounding rock wall of the roadway. Borehole drilling is carried out at the bottom. The front part of the anchor rod 6 passes through the central axis hole of the piston body 2 and is fixed on the roadway wall. The anchor nut 7 is tightened at the tail of the anchor rod 6 body. On the hole wall of hole 5, one side is close to the anchor nut 7 that is sleeved on the anchor rod 6, as shown in Figure 1; after the anchor nut 7 is tightened, the side protection disc 8 can play a role in the rock around the constant resistance anchor tray. Good supporting effect prevents the overall collapse of the surrounding rock; as shown in Figure 3, with the increase of the stress of the surrounding rock of the roadway, the axial tension of the anchor rod 6 increases, driving the anchor nut 7 to move to the interior of the surrounding rock. The constant-resistance anchor tray forms extrusion, which pushes the piston body 2 to move forward. As the piston body 2 moves forward, the emulsified oil in the cavity 4 is squeezed, forming a strong hydraulic pressure in the cavity 4. When the emulsified oil in the cavity 4 When the oil hydraulic pressure exceeds the limit value of the upper limit pressure check valve 3 on the outer wall of the housing 1, the emulsified oil in the cavity 4 is discharged to a certain volume until the hydraulic pressure in the cavity 4 drops below the limit pressure value of the pressure limit check valve 3 .
